    We have dined at this establishment several times since its debut here in town along with dozens of others who have followed since then.  

    This restaurant is famous for its pork ribs, chicken, beef brisket and several flavors of barbecue sauce.  

    As you enter this restaurant, you get the feeling of being in a "barn" with all the farm like signs adorned throughout the restaurant.  

    There is a stone fireplace to make you "feel at home or at least that's what I think they're conveying?"

    There is an "open washbasin" for anyone to wash their hands after getting your fingers covered in barbecue sauce.

    The restaurant is usually crowded, especially during the weekend when the "meat eaters" venture out for their carnivorous appetites.  

    We usually try to come before the supper crowd to avoid the lines and the "crazy meat eaters."  "Texas Roadhouse," which is another steak house is in my opinion, the closest rival to this place.  

    "The founder of Famous Dave's is Dave Anderson, who served as the head of the federal Bureau of Indian Affairs from 2004 to 2005, started the first Famous Dave's restaurant near Hayward, Wisconsin in 1994."

    After taking our orders, we were served their home-style "potato chips," which includes six types of barbecue sauces and included at every table.  

    Their sauces range from plain to "Habanero hot," which is the sauce I typically try.  Their hottest sauce creeps in gradually and does get your endorphins up.  

    Their version of napkins comes in the form of a roll of paper towels attached to a pipe, which comes in handy when your fingers are covered in barbecue sauce or whatever you decided to stick your fingers into.  

    We placed the following orders:

    "Dave's Sassy Barbeque Salad," which comes with a choice of Barbeque Pulled Chicken, Texas Beef Brisket, Georgia Chopped Pork, Grilled or Crispy Chicken.

    It's served on crisp greens, bacon, house-smoked cheddar cheese, tomatoes, and shoestring potatoes and tossed with honey BBQ dressing.  The salad comes with a Corn Bread Muffin and this plate runs $11.99.

    "The Manhandler," which comes with a choice of Texas Beef Brisket or Georgia Chopped Pork piled high with Hot Link Sausage and topped with Hell-Fire Pickles.  This plate runs $10.99.

    "Barbeque Chicken," which is a Country-Roasted Chicken flame-kissed and slathered with Rich & Sassy sauce.  

    The meal also includes corn on the cob, Cole slaw, mac & cheese, and corn bread.  This plate runs $14.49.

    My barbecue chicken came on a platter with a cookie sheet covered in red-checkered wax paper.  The chicken was well cooked to the point that some parts of it were a bit dry.  

    The barbecue sauce wasn't over powering and did add a nice flavor to the chicken.  The corn on the cob was good but there's not much to say.  Besides, how can you mess this up?  

    Their corn bread, which is a staple here and a favorite comfort food, had a sweet taste but mine was also hard.  The Cole slaw was crunchy and creamy but honestly, nothing out of the ordinary.

    My favorite was their "Mac & Cheese," which came out creamy and very good.  The menu stated that jalapenos were added but I didn't taste anything resembling one.

    Our overall experience was a pleasant one but I have had better barbeques elsewhere.  There have been times we come here and the food is great and others, not so great.  

    "In my humble opinion, it's a hit and miss experience every time."
